Introduction

In high-speed digital communications and RF applications, signal degradation is a critical challenge. Micro-coaxial materials have emerged as a game-changer, minimizing signal loss and preserving data integrity. This article explains how these advanced materials work and why they matter for industries like 5G, IoT, and aerospace.

How Signal Degradation Occurs

Signals degrade due to:

  • Skin Effect: High-frequency currents flow near a conductor’s surface, increasing resistance.
  • Dielectric Losses: Poor insulator materials absorb electromagnetic energy.
  • Crosstalk: Interference from adjacent cables.

Micro-coaxial cables tackle these issues through:

  1. Precision Shielding: Multi-layer shields (e.g., braided copper + foil) block external interference.
  2. Low-Loss Dielectrics: Foam PTFE or polyethylene insulators reduce energy absorption.
  3. Optimized Conductors: Silver-plated copper cores combat the skin effect.

Key Applications

  • 5G Networks: Ensures stable millimeter-wave transmission.
  • Medical Devices: Reliable signals for MRI machines and surgical tools.
  • Automotive Radar: Enhances ADAS (Advanced Driver-Assistance Systems) accuracy.

Choosing the Right Material

Consider:

  • Frequency Range: Higher frequencies need lower dielectric constants.
  • Flexibility: Silicone jackets suit dynamic environments like robotics.
  • Temperature Resistance: Aerospace applications may require PTFE coatings.

Future Trends

Research focuses on nanomaterials (e.g., graphene shields) for even lower losses in 6G and quantum computing.
